Focus Tdci Broke

Featured Replies

always wanted a mk2 focus now i have one its broke

its 2005 1.8 tdci the problems are

start's up on a morning ok and ticks over right.

on the dash it say's engine system fault and the charge light is on but the battery is charging .

i took it down the motorway today it got to 70mph on the level but going up hill it dropped to 50mph .

seems to be holding back and not much turbo .

if i rev the car sat on the drive i can hear a sort of turbo chatter. when driving it it seems to chatter back through the filter at random times [like it boosting on and off when it wants ]

dash codes are D900 / 9318 / E510

new battery and alternater fitted and new fuel filter today

thanks for any help at all i do like the car and want to sort it out darren
